There is so much I could say about my experience at Nipissing, however there is one regret I have.
I regret not enjoying the beautiful campus trails earlier into the year. I didn't go any farther than the Lookout, which is a fantastic spot for campfires. This past week, in between packing and studying and saying my goodbyes I went up to the Duchesne Falls, and was absolutely amazed at how beautiful they are!
We hiked all up and down the falls, and dipped our feet in the cold water. This is a must for anybody coming to Nipissing, it is really really amazing and beautiful.
I cannot wait to return to Nipissing next year and first thing I will do after unpacking and working on a wicked hangover is hike right up to the falls and go swimming.
So fingers crossed for nice weather on September 5th, 2010...and hope to see you there!

Another place to discover, right on campus, is the Monastery pond. I had a picnic there a few weeks ago with my boyfriend.
The food was delicious, and it was beautiful place to enjoy a peaceful lunch.
I cannot express how fun these little expeditions have been, and they are the essence of the experience at Nipissing. I came to this university because of where it is, and its small size.
